Participants of the dialysis technician training program at Michigan Healthcare Academy (MHA) will enjoy the in-person lecture, theory, and laboratory instruction taught by experienced registered nurses and certified dialysis technicians who have demonstrated expertise in the field of dialysis administration and who meet or exceed government criteria and qualifications.

The course curriculum will consist of the following:

  • The Dialysis Environment
  • Principals of Kidney Failure
  • The Role of the Dialysis Technician
  • Dialysis Treatment
  • Patient Assessment (including vital signs)
  • Medical Terminology
  • Hemodialysis Devices
  • Vascular Access (Phlebotomy)
  • Water Treatment
  • Emergency Procedures
  • Legal Aspects of Care

Students will receive a certificate of training upon successful completion of this course. This certificate will allow students to sit for the national certification exam. Federal guidelines (Centers for Medicaid and Medicare) require that you become certified as a Dialysis technician within 18 months of employment in the dialysis field.
